>>>>> On 04 Jan 1998, Paul Franklin said:

  Paul> Take this example:
  Paul> 	W q e C-c C-c
  Paul> (This word-wraps the current message, edits it, and immediately exits
  Paul> from editing.)

  Paul> Even though you didn't make any changes while editing, the message
  Paul> gets saved, and it's now word-wrapped forever.

This is nice.  But I think that Gnus needs an article editing function
which edits the original representation.  Suppose you were using a
MIME package which transformed an important attached file into "Press
C-c C-c here to unpack file" or "[application/x-latex]" or something.
Not too good!

How about e editing the original article, and C-u e editing the
displayed version of it?
